engine swap help

I've been building a 69 f100 from the ground up and have a 400 engine tore down to rebuild but my brother just got a 70s' 440 and trans with 23,000 miles that runs. He said if I can make it fit I can have it. Now I know what a lot of you will yell but this can save me a lot of money and get me on the road . The question is how hard would it be to do this and what would it involve? Some one please give me some help and not to much about the trader part.

Well when I was very young and having welder your friends with one it was now big deal to trans plant a other engine into a sleeper. As my brother had a 39 chevy with a big V8 flat head Caddy motor.

One you look at the pan like what will it clear or hit.

Then the exh outlets on the exh manifolds like will it hit or will you need to feb up headers from a head kit.

Then how will you fab up and build the motor mounts for your mopar motor.

Then a few hundred buck for a drive line. And then the cooling system maybe a custom radiator another few hundred bucks.

But if you have a lot of good friends that could help out with some of custom fabrication work then go for it.
